区块链的类型详解:公链、私链、联盟链与其他
区块链技术近年来迅速发展,伴随着比特币等加密货币的兴起,众多企业开始探索区块链的应用。这一技术的核心是一种去中心化、透明、安全的数据存储方式。在探讨区块链的不同类型之前,我们首先需要理解区块链的基础概念。
区块链是由多个块(Block)按时间顺序连接而成的链(Chain),每一个块中保存着数据。这些数据通常是交易记录,经过加密处理后,任何人无法随意篡改。根据参与节点的不同和访问权限的不同,区块链可以分为公链、私链、联盟链等几种类型。接下来,我们将详细分析每一种区块链的特点、优缺点以及它们的实际应用场景。
一、公链:开放与透明的未来
公链是指任何人都可以参与的区块链,任何人都能够读写其中的数据。比特币和以太坊就是公链的典型代表。公链的特点是去中心化、高透明度、以及极高的安全性。
在公链上,由于每个人都可以参与网络维护和数据验证,因此网络的控制权被分散到所有参与者手中。这种模式有效地减少了单点故障的风险,提升了网络的抗攻击能力。用户可以随时查看区块链上的所有交易信息,从而保证信息的透明性。
然而,公链也有其局限性。由于需要所有节点进行数据验证,公链的交易速度往往较慢,尤其在交易量大的情况下,网络拥堵会显著影响处理效率。此外,公链面临着一定的法律和监管挑战,即便它提供了匿名性,也使得一些不法分子利用其从事非法活动。
公链的应用场景包括:加密货币交易、智能合约、去中心化应用(DApp)等。随着区块链技术的不断成熟,未来公链有望在更多领域得到应用。
二、私链:企业的理想选择
私链顾名思义是由特定组织或机构控制,只有被授权的用户才能够参与网络。私链通常用于企业内部,其中的数据和交易信息对外保密,具有较高的安全性和效率。
在私链中,组织可以根据需求设定访问权限,参与者之间的信任关系得到保障。同时,由于节点数量少,交易处理速度也很快,可以达到企业级的需求。这使得私链在一些需要高度安全的数据存储和交换的场景中表现出色,比如金融服务、医疗数据管理等。
然而,私链的去中心化程度较低,其透明性和开放性相对不足,可能导致信任问题。此外,由于其封闭性,私链的互操作性较差,尤其是在不同私链之间进行数据交换时可能会遭遇困难。
私链的应用案例主要集中在大型企业和机构。例如,许多银行和金融机构已开始探索在私链上构建智能合约,以提高交易效率和安全性。同时,私链还可以用于供应链管理、身份验证等领域。
三、联盟链:合作共享的桥梁
联盟链是一种介于公链与私链之间的区块链形式,通常由多个组织共同管理和维护。联盟链允许特定的参与者在网络中进行交互,而非任何人都能加入。其特点是适合有多个参与方的场景,如行业合作或跨组织的业务流程。
在联盟链中,网络的参与方可以共同设定规则和协议,进而保证交易的安全和有效性。相较于公链,联盟链可以处理更多的交易而不容易出现拥堵现象;与私链相比,联盟链在去中心化和透明度上要更进一步,且由于有多个信任方的加入,增强了整体网络的信任性。
联盟链的应用领域主要在金融、物流、医疗等多个行业。在这些领域中,多个参与方能够通过区块链技术实现信息共享与协作,提高运营效率。例如,在供应链管理中,通过联盟链,供应商、仓库、零售商等各方可以实时跟踪货物的流转,提高了信息透明度。
四、混合链:结合优势的新尝试
混合链是将公链与私链的优点结合在一起的一种新型区块链架构。这种结构允许某些数据公开透明,而另一些数据则保密,从而为不同的应用场景提供灵活性和安全性。混合链对参与者的权限设置具有很大的自由度,可以根据需求进行调整。
混合链特别适合那些需要在公开透明与私密安全之间找到平衡的企业。例如,一家医疗机构可能需要共享某些医疗数据以进行研究,而其他敏感数据则需要保密,这时混合链就提供了一个理想的解决方案。
混合链在金融科技、保险、医疗等多个领域的潜力很大,企业可根据业务需求灵活设定数据的可见性,提高工作效率的同时,确保信息安全。
五、其他类型的区块链
除了公链、私链、联盟链以及混合链,区块链技术还有其他的一些发展方向。例如,侧链(Sidechain)则是一种与主区块链相互独立但可连接的链,用户能够在两者之间转移资产,以实现更高的灵活性。同时,次链(Subchain)是指从主链派生出的子链,能够进行特定功能的处理。
这些新型区块链的提议和实施,进一步推动了行业的创新与发展。随着技术的不断演进,各种新的区块链应用和模式将会不断出现,推动跨行业的数据共享和信任机制的建立。
相关公链和私链的主要区别是什么?
公链与私链的主要区别在于参与权限、去中心化程度和透明性。公链是开放的,任何人都可以参与,而私链则由特定组织控制,只有授权用户可以访问。
去中心化是公链的核心优势,网络的控制权分散在所有参与者手中,但私链的去中心化程度较低,决策和权限通常掌握在少数人手中。此外,在透明性方面,公链的所有交易记录公开透明,而私链则只对内部成员可见。
在应用场景上,公链适用于需要广泛参与和透明度的项目,比如加密货币;而私链则更适用于需要高安全性与效率的企业环境。
相关区块链技术的安全性如何保证?
区块链技术通过密码学原理和分布式账本技术确保安全性。首先,区块链系统中的每一笔交易均经过加密处理,只有持有私钥的人才能发起交易。
其次,区块链采用分布式账本,每一笔交易都被多个节点共同确认,形成共识机制,确保数据的一致性和不可篡改性。这种去中心化的结构使得黑客攻击变得极其困难,因为要成功攻击网络,需要同时掌控超过51%的节点。
在实际应用中,企业和开发者还应定期进行安全审计,提前预判潜在风险,同时建立合理的数据备份机制,以应对不可预见的安全事件。
相关如何选择合适的区块链类型?
选择合适的区块链类型需要根据项目的具体需求、参与者的性质、数据的公开程度等多个因素进行综合评估。首先,明确项目的目标是个重要的步骤。如果目标是促进广泛的社区参与和透明度,公链可能是最合适的选择;而如果需要保护敏感数据,私链则更为适合。
其次,考虑参与方的数量和信任关系。若几个组织愿意合作而不需要向外界暴露信息,联盟链将是众多选项中的理想选择。而混合链则适合需要平衡公开和私密的场景,既能提供透明度,又能提升安全性。
最后,实际的技术实现和维护成本也是决定因素之一,选择最适合团队现有技术能力与资源限制的解决方案,将有助于实现更好的效果。
相关区块链技术对传统行业带来了哪些改变?
区块链技术正在快速改造传统行业,尤其在金融、物流、医疗等领域展现出巨大潜力。在金融领域,区块链能够降低交易成本,提高交易效率,为跨境支付、结算和清算提供解决方案。
在物流行业,通过区块链技术可以实现全程追踪,确保每个环节的信息透明,减少纠纷及数据篡改的风险。消费者能够实时查看货物的运输情况,提升对品牌的信任度。
医疗行业通过区块链技术可实现电子病历的安全共享,确保患者隐私的同时,提高数据的利用率。患者在不同医疗机构之间,可以无缝叠加和更新自己的病历信息,提升医疗服务的效率。
随着区块链技术的不断进步,未来有望在更多行业找到应用,促进经济的全面数字化转型。
相关未来的区块链技术发展趋势如何?
区块链技术的未来发展趋势将集中在可扩展性、互操作性、隐私保护和合规性等多方面。首先,在可扩展性方面,随着用户和数据的不断增加,现有的区块链技术需要不断以适应更多的应用需求。
其次,互操作性也是区块链发展的重要方向。不同的区块链之间需要能够简单、高效地交换数据,打破数据孤岛,促进生态系统的形成。
隐私保护是数据共享过程中的重要课题,利用零知识证明等技术手段,未来的区块链可以在提高透明度的同时,保护用户的隐私。
最后,随着各国对区块链的关注与监管政策的逐步完善,合规性在区块链的应用中也将愈显重要。开发者和企业需提前布局,遵循法律法规,确保技术的可持续发展。
综上所述,区块链的类型多种多样,各具特点,在未来的科技发展中将发挥愈加重要的作用。随着市场对区块链认知的加深与应用的逐步扩展,相信区块链技术将推动更广泛的数字经济转型。